Suspect arrested in Amsterdam in explosive attack on Antwerp home

Police arrested two suspects in Amsterdam on Saturday after an explosion in Antwerp early Saturday morning, according to Belgian media. According to the media, it’s an attack on the wrong house. It is not yet clear whether the arrested person is Dutch.

At 6am, there was an explosion on Pieter van Passenstrasse in the Wilreich district near the house of a 90-year-old woman. No one was injured, but the house suffered extensive damage.

The Belgian Public Prosecutor’s Office speculates that the perpetrator made a mistake at home and did not target the woman. “It quickly became clear that the 90-year-old woman had nothing to do with the drug environment,” a spokesperson told Belgian outlet Nieuwsblad.

“She is the friendliest and most innocent resident on the entire street. This must be wrong,” a local resident told Newsblood.

Amsterdam police cannot confirm two arrests in the capital. Antwerp’s public prosecutor’s office could not be reached for comment.

“The investigating judge asked us to surrender to our country,” a Belgian prosecutor told the media. Whether or when that will happen is still unknown.
